Collection model:
Kitchen waste mainly collected through bring points; door to door only for commercial producers and 2% of households. 5% served by mobile bring points. Full population coverage.
Treatment model:
Kitchen waste: Anaerobic digestion & composting; Garden waste: Small-scale composting, pruning used as mulch.
Key elements:
PAYT planned (2023); EN 13432-certified compostable bags required; caddies and initial bags provided; future rollout of individualised bin identification system citywide.
Evidence of success:
(2020–2023 data) 34% MSW separate collection rate. Kitchen waste: 42–97 kg/inhab./yr. Impurities 2–6%. Diversion rate 46%.
Catalonia, Spain
Scale: Local (municipal)
Demographic type: Urban/touristic
Population: 128,956 inh.; 5,731 inh./km² (2022)
Organisation in charge: Private company, contracted by the municipal council via public tender
